Getting There
Streetcar Historic F Market streetcars connect the Wharf with the Castro via Downtown.
Cable car Powell-Hyde and Powell-Mason lines head from Downtown to the Wharf.
Bus Wharf-Downtown buses include 30, 47 and 49.
Car Park at public garages at Pier 39 and Ghiradelli Sq.
